The Art of Tampa Dog Training: Unlocking a Lifetime of Love and Loyalty

As a dog owner, you’ve likely experienced the joy and companionship that comes with sharing your life with a furry friend. But have you ever stopped to think about the importance of training your dog? Tampa dog training is a crucial aspect of building a strong bond between you and your canine companion, and it’s essential for ensuring a lifetime of love and loyalty. In this article, we’ll explore the ins and outs of Tampa dog training, and provide you with the tools and knowledge you need to unlock a deeper connection with your dog.

1. The Benefits of Tampa Dog Training

Before we dive into the specifics of Tampa dog training, it’s essential to understand the benefits that come with it. By training your dog, you’re not only teaching them new skills and behaviors, but you’re also strengthening your bond and creating a sense of trust and respect. Tampa dog training can help with everything from basic obedience commands to more complex behaviors like agility and tricks. But the benefits don’t stop there. Training your dog can also help with issues like barking, chewing, and digging, and can even reduce the risk of behavioral problems like anxiety and aggression.

2. The Importance of Positive Reinforcement

When it comes to Tampa dog training, positive reinforcement is key. This approach focuses on rewarding good behavior rather than punishing bad behavior, and it’s a much more effective and humane way to train your dog. By using treats, praise, and affection to reinforce desired behaviors, you’re teaching your dog that good things happen when they behave well. This approach not only builds trust and confidence, but it also helps to reduce stress and anxiety in your dog.

3. The Role of Consistency in Tampa Dog Training

Consistency is another crucial aspect of Tampa dog training. When you’re training your dog, it’s essential to use the same commands, hand signals, and rewards every time. This helps your dog to understand what you want them to do, and it prevents confusion and frustration. Consistency also helps to build trust and respect between you and your dog, and it’s essential for creating a strong bond.

4. The Benefits of Early Socialization

Socialization is a critical aspect of Tampa dog training, and it’s especially important for puppies. By exposing your puppy to new people, places, and experiences, you’re helping them to develop good social skills and reducing the risk of behavioral problems later in life. Early socialization can also help to prevent fear and aggression, and it’s essential for creating a confident and well-adjusted dog.

5. The Importance of Patience and Persistence

Tampa dog training is not a quick fix, and it requires patience and persistence. It’s essential to remember that dogs are individuals, and they learn at their own pace. Don’t expect your dog to pick up new skills overnight, and be prepared to repeat commands and exercises multiple times. With patience and persistence, you can overcome obstacles and achieve your training goals.

6. The Role of Clear Communication

Clear communication is essential for effective Tampa dog training. When you’re giving commands, use a clear and firm tone of voice, and make sure your dog can see and hear you. Avoid using complex sentences or long phrases, and focus on simple, one-word commands like “sit” and “stay.” By using clear communication, you’re helping your dog to understand what you want them to do, and you’re reducing the risk of confusion and frustration.

7. The Benefits of Agility Training

Agility training is a fun and challenging way to exercise your dog’s body and mind. By incorporating obstacles like tunnels, jumps, and weave poles into your training routine, you’re helping your dog to develop coordination, balance, and problem-solving skills. Agility training can also help to reduce stress and anxiety in your dog, and it’s a great way to bond with your pet.

8. The Importance of Mental Stimulation

Mental stimulation is essential for dogs, and it’s a critical aspect of Tampa dog training. By providing your dog with puzzles, toys, and games, you’re helping them to develop problem-solving skills and reducing the risk of boredom and destructive behavior. Mental stimulation can also help to reduce stress and anxiety in your dog, and it’s a great way to keep your pet engaged and entertained.

9. The Role of Treats and Rewards

Treats and rewards are a crucial part of Tampa dog training, and they play a critical role in reinforcing desired behaviors. By using treats and rewards, you’re teaching your dog that good things happen when they behave well, and you’re helping them to associate desired behaviors with positive outcomes. Treats and rewards can also help to build trust and confidence in your dog, and they’re a great way to motivate your pet to learn and behave.

10. The Benefits of Tampa Dog Training for You

Tampa dog training is not just about teaching your dog new skills and behaviors – it’s also about improving your own life. By training your dog, you’re reducing stress and anxiety, and you’re creating a sense of calm and well-being. Tampa dog training can also help to improve your relationships with your dog, and it’s a great way to bond with your pet. By investing time and effort into training your dog, you’re creating a lifetime of love and loyalty, and you’re building a strong and lasting bond with your furry friend.

Building Your Dream Home with Expert Stair Builders
Your home is a reflection of your personal style and taste, and one of the most important features that can make or break its aesthetic appeal is the staircase. A well-designed staircase can elevate the entire look and feel of your home, while a poorly designed one can make it look dull and uninviting. This is where expert stair builders come in, with their skills and expertise to create a stunning staircase that meets your unique needs and preferences.

When it comes to building a staircase, you need to consider several factors, including the available space, the style and design of your home, and your budget. You should also think about the type of material you want to use, such as wood, metal, or glass, and the level of maintenance you are willing to commit to. Expert stair builders can help you navigate these decisions and create a custom staircase that fits your lifestyle and preferences.

One of the biggest advantages of working with expert stair builders is that they have the skills and experience to create a staircase that is both functional and beautiful. They can help you design a staircase that is safe and easy to use, while also making a bold statement in your home. Whether you are looking for a modern and sleek design or a more traditional and elegant look, expert stair builders can help you achieve your vision.

In addition to their technical expertise, expert stair builders also have a deep understanding of the latest design trends and technologies. They can help you incorporate innovative features and materials into your staircase, such as LED lighting, glass railings, or sustainable wood products. This can help you create a staircase that is not only beautiful but also environmentally friendly and energy-efficient.

When working with expert stair builders, you can expect a high level of professionalism and attention to detail. They will work closely with you to understand your needs and preferences, and will provide you with regular updates and progress reports throughout the construction process. They will also ensure that the staircase is built to the highest standards of quality and safety, and that it meets all relevant building codes and regulations.

Expert stair builders can also help you to create a staircase that is tailored to your specific needs and lifestyle. For example, if you have young children or pets, they can design a staircase with safety features such as gates or barriers. If you have mobility issues, they can create a staircase with features such as handrails or chairlifts. They can also help you to create a staircase that is accessible and usable for people with disabilities.

The process of building a staircase with expert stair builders typically begins with a consultation and design phase. During this phase, you will work with the stair builders to discuss your ideas and preferences, and to create a custom design for your staircase. The stair builders will then use this design to create a detailed plan and specification for the construction of the staircase.

Once the design and planning phase is complete, the stair builders will begin the construction process. This typically involves preparing the site, installing the necessary materials and components, and building the staircase itself. The stair builders will work closely with you throughout this process to ensure that the staircase is built to your exact specifications and meets your expectations.

In conclusion, working with expert stair builders is the best way to create a stunning and functional staircase that meets your unique needs and preferences. With their technical expertise, design knowledge, and attention to detail, they can help you to create a staircase that is both beautiful and safe. Whether you are building a new home or renovating an existing one, expert stair builders can help you to create a staircase that is the centerpiece of your home and a reflection of your personal style.

What You Need To Know About the Construction of Infection Control

Infection control within the context of construction is a critical aspect of ensuring the safety and health of both workers and the surrounding community. Construction projects, especially in healthcare settings or facilities where vulnerable populations reside, can pose significant risks for the transmission of infectious diseases. Therefore, implementing effective infection control measures is paramount. This begins with a comprehensive assessment of the site and understanding the potential pathways for contaminants to spread, especially in environments where air quality can be compromised. One of the most effective strategies involves establishing a containment zone to minimize the release of dust, debris, and potential pathogens into the air and surrounding areas. This can be achieved through the use of barriers, such as plastic sheeting, that are properly sealed to prevent cross-contamination. Proper signage should be placed in and around the construction site to alert personnel and the public to biohazard risks and ongoing work, thereby enhancing awareness and compliance with safety protocols.

Training workers in infection control practices is critical for reducing the risk of infection. Employees should be educated on the modes of transmission of common pathogens, as well as the importance of personal protective equipment (PPE), such as gloves, masks, gowns, and goggles, in preventing infection. Additionally, hand hygiene must be emphasized; access to hand-washing stations or sanitizers should be readily available. Stipulating strict protocols for PPE wear and ensuring that it is worn properly can significantly decrease the likelihood of transmission. Regular briefings and reminders can reinforce these practices, making infection control a shared responsibility among all team members. Furthermore, maintaining a clean job site is essential for infection prevention. This includes routine cleaning and disinfecting of surfaces, tools, and equipment that workers frequently touch. The use of EPA-approved disinfectants is crucial, particularly in areas where biological materials may be present.

Construction projects that involve the renovation or demolition of buildings require additional precautions, particularly when it comes to handling materials that may harbor infectious agents, such as mold or asbestos. Such hazardous materials necessitate specialized training and the implementation of safety protocols to ensure the health of workers and the public. In these cases, employing a qualified health and safety officer or infection control specialist can provide expert insight tailored to specific site conditions and local regulations. Moreover, it is vital that the construction team coordinates with infection control professionals from the healthcare facility, if applicable, to ensure that the latest guidelines and best practices are followed meticulously. Regular assessments and audits of the infection control measures in place should be conducted to gauge their effectiveness and compliance. This continuous monitoring allows for adjustments to be made as needed, responding to any emerging risks or concerns promptly.

Lastly, communication plays a pivotal role in infection control during construction. Maintaining open lines of communication between the construction crew, facility management, and public health officials can help ensure that everyone is on the same page regarding safety protocols and any concerns that may arise. It is also essential to prepare for emergencies, such as outbreaks or the discovery of previously unrecognized hazards, by having a clear response plan that can be implemented swiftly. By recognizing the importance of infection control in construction, stakeholders can work collaboratively to create safer environments and minimize public health risks, ultimately leading to successful project completion while safeguarding the wellbeing of the community.

Dog obedience training is essential for every pet owner who wants a well-behaved and happy dog. Training helps build a strong bond between you and your dog while ensuring they understand how to behave in different situations. This article explores the importance of obedience training, key techniques, and tips for success.

Why Dog Obedience Training is Important

Obedience training benefits both the dog and the owner. A trained dog is less likely to exhibit unwanted behaviors like excessive barking, jumping on people, or aggression. Training also enhances safety, preventing accidents such as running into traffic or biting strangers. Additionally, a well-trained dog is easier to manage in public places and social settings.

Basic Commands Every Dog Should Learn

Teaching your dog basic obedience commands lays the foundation for good behavior. Some key commands include:

Sit – One of the simplest and most useful commands. It helps calm your dog and control excitement.

Stay – Prevents the dog from wandering away and ensures safety in various environments.

Come – Useful for calling your dog back to you, especially in potentially dangerous situations.

Down – Helps in calming an excited or aggressive dog.

Leave it – Stops the dog from picking up harmful objects or engaging in unwanted behavior.

Heel – Ensures the dog walks calmly beside you instead of pulling on the leash.

Effective Training Techniques

Different training methods can be used to teach obedience. Here are some proven techniques:

1. Positive Reinforcement

This method involves rewarding your dog for good behavior. Rewards can be treats, praise, or toys. For example, if your dog sits when asked, immediately reward them to reinforce the behavior. Positive reinforcement makes learning enjoyable and strengthens the bond between you and your dog.

2. Consistency

Dogs learn best through repetition and consistency. Use the same commands and rewards each time to prevent confusion. Ensure all family members use the same words and gestures when training the dog.

3. Short and Engaging Sessions

Dogs have short attention spans, so training sessions should be brief?around 10 to 15 minutes at a time. Training should be fun and engaging to keep the dog interested and motivated.

4. Patience and Persistence

Training takes time, and dogs learn at different paces. If your dog doesn’t respond immediately, avoid punishment. Instead, be patient and try different approaches to find what works best.

5. Socialization

Exposing your dog to different people, animals, and environments helps them learn to stay calm and obedient in various situations. Socialization reduces fear and aggression, making your dog well-adjusted and confident.

Common Training Challenges and Solutions

1. Lack of Focus

Dogs, especially puppies, can be easily distracted. To improve focus, train in a quiet environment with minimal distractions before gradually introducing new settings.

2. Excessive Barking

Dogs bark for different reasons, such as excitement, fear, or boredom. Teaching the “quiet” command and rewarding silence can help control barking.

3. Pulling on the Leash

If your dog pulls on the leash, stop walking immediately. Only move forward when the leash is loose. This teaches the dog that pulling won’t get them anywhere.

4. Jumping on People

Dogs jump to seek attention. Ignore the behavior by turning away and only giving attention when they remain calm. Rewarding calm behavior reinforces good manners.

When to Seek Professional Help

While many dogs can be trained at home, some may require professional help, especially if they show signs of aggression, severe anxiety, or extreme stubbornness. Professional dog trainers have the experience to address specific issues and tailor training to the dog’s needs.

Final Thoughts

Dog obedience training is an ongoing process that requires time, effort, and consistency. By using positive reinforcement, being patient, and practicing regularly, you can raise a well-mannered and happy dog. Investing in training not only makes life easier but also strengthens the bond between you and your furry friend. A well-trained dog is a joy to have and a loyal companion for years to come.
